Analysis

Western Africa recorded 111,150 1000 USD for roundwood, non-coniferous — export value in 2024. That is the lowest value across all 8 years on record.

The figure is down 13.4% on the previous year and down 86.7% over ten years.

Western Africa ranks 21st of 33 groups on this measure, in the middle of the range.

The database contains data on the production and trade in roundwood and in primary wood and paper products for all countries and territories in the world.The main types of primary forest products included in this database are ro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, pulp, and paper and paperboard. These products are detailed further and defined in the Joint Forest Sector Questionnaire (JFSQ) (https://www.fao.org/statistics/data-collection/forestry/en). The database contains details of the following topics: - roundwood removals (production) by coniferous and non-coniferous wood and assortments, - production and trade in industrial ro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, wood charcoal, pulp, paper and paperboard, and other products.
